Harambee Stars and Kenyans are still coming to terms with their exit from CHAN 2024, after losing to Madagascar on penalties on Friday, becoming the first co-hosts to be eliminated. Morocco knocked Tanzania out hours after.
How did Harambee Stars perform at CHAN 2024?
Kenya has played five matches at CHAN 2024, including four in the group stage against DR Congo,

They kicked off their campaign against DR Congo and won 1-0, thanks to Austin Odhiambo's brilliant goal.
In their second game on August 7, they held Angola to a 1-1 draw, despite playing most of the match with 10 men after Marvin Nabwire was sent off early.
They came close to conceding a late goal, but VAR intervened to keep them in the game. Goalkeeper Byrne Omondi, who was partly to blame for the red card, played a key role in the contest.
On August 10, Harambee Stars delivered what was arguably their best performance, defeating tournament favourites Morocco. Despite Chrispine Erambo's sending off after Kenya took the lead, they held firm and secured the win in the second half.
They ended their group campaign with a win over Zambia before losing to Madagascar on penalties in the quarter-final.
How much has Harambee Stars earned from CHAN?
President William Ruto promised Harambee Stars players KSh 1 million for every win and KSh 500,000 for every draw in the group stage before the tournament started.
He also promised KSh 60 million for reaching the quarter-finals, KSh 70 million for making it to the semi-finals, and KSh 600 million for winning the tournament.
After their win over Morocco, Ruto promised KSh 2.5 million for every player if they defeated Zambia and then promised players KSh 1 million and a two-bedroom apartment if they won their quarter-final tie.
Therefore, players pocketed KSh 5 million from the government.
CAF will reward the CHAN 2024 quarter-finalists with KSh450,000 (approximately KSh 58 million).
The champions will earn $3.5 million (KSh 452 million), while the runners-up will receive $1.2 million (KSh 194 million).
The third and fourth-place teams will get $700,000 (KSh 9.5 million) and $600,000 (KSh 7.7 million), respectively.
